1) Explain the occupational therapy principles of musculoskeletal diseases.
2) Explain the principles of assessment of pediatric patients.
3) List the activity selections of pediatric diseases.
4) Define task, skill and performance and explain their usage areas.
5) List and apply therapeutic process stages of pediatric diseases.

This course eupes candidates with profound knowledge on the meaning and importance of daily living activities in children, evaluation of patients in terms of occupational therapy in pediatric rehabilitation, therapy planning and clinical applications.
